Can GeForce GTX 1060 run Charlie Charlie Challenge?
GreatThe GeForce GTX 1060 handles Charlie Charlie Challenge well at 1080p, delivering approximately 69 FPS at High settings — above the 60 FPS target for smooth gameplay. At 1440p High, expect around 52 FPS, which is playable.

To run the Charlie Charlie Challenge effectively, a mid-range GPU like the RTX 4060 or RX 7600 is recommended for a solid experience. This game isn't overly demanding, making it accessible for a wide range of players. With these GPUs, you can expect to play at 1080p on high settings, delivering smooth frame rates that enhance the horror atmosphere. If you have a more powerful GPU, such as the RTX 4070 or RX 7700, you can comfortably push to 1440p with high settings.
For those on entry-level hardware, like the GTX 1660 or RX 6500 XT, adjusting settings to medium or even low will still allow for an enjoyable experience at 1080p. With a minimum requirement of 16 GB of RAM, players should ensure their systems are adequately equipped to handle both the game's demands and any background applications. Overall, this game is approachable for most modern setups, making it a great choice for co-op horror enthusiasts looking for a thrilling experience.
